ホームページ  >  記事  >  ウェブフロントエンド  >  HTML フォームがリセットされた後にトリガーされるイベント onreset

HTML フォームがリセットされた後にトリガーされるイベント onreset

黄舟
黄舟オリジナル
2017-11-04 13:45:184186ブラウズ

フォームがリセットされたときに実行されますJavaScript:

<form onreset="myFunction()">
  Enter name: <input type="text">
  <input type="reset">
</form>

定義と使用法

onreset イベントフォームがリセットされた後にトリガーされます。 Browsersupport

HTML フォームがリセットされた後にトリガーされるイベント onresetsyntax

html:

rreee

javascript:

<element onreset="myScript">

javascript、addeventlistener()メソッドを使用してください:

object.onreset=function(){myScript};

note:Internet Explorer 8および以前のIEバージョンはサポートされていませんaddEventListener() メソッド。

技術的な詳細

バブリングがサポートされているかどうか:キャンセル可能:イベントタイプ:サポートされているHTMLタグ:

更多实例

实例

在表单重置前显示写入到文本域中的内容:

var x = document.getElementById("myInput");
alert("重置前, 文本内容为: " + x.value);

实例

使用 HTML DOM Form Object 的 reset() 方法来重置表单。当执行后, onreset 事件被触发,并会弹出提示信息。

// 重置id="myForm"表单的所有元素值
function myResetFunction() {
    document.getElementById("myForm").reset();
}

// 在表单重置后弹出提示信息
function myAlertFunction() {
    alert("表单已重置");
}

实例

在本例中,当重置按钮被点击时,表单会改为默认值,并显示一个对话框:

<form onreset="alert(&#39;The form will be reset&#39;)">

Firstname: <input type="text" name="fname" value="John" />
<br />
Lastname: <input type="text" name="lname" />
<br /><br />
<input type="reset" value="Reset">

</form>
はい
はい
イベント

以上がHTML フォームがリセットされた後にトリガーされるイベント onresetの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。